Timothy LeScholarship Announcements

Congratulations to seniors Timothy Le & Jorge Portillo and junior Minh Trang Nguyen! Tim has already earned 3 awards including the prestigious Gates Millenium Scholarship and Dell Scholar Award. Jorge is on his way to becoming a computer programmer with his full-tuition Teaching Forward Scholarship. Minh was awarded a $5000 scholarship from the Hawaii chapter of Executive Women International and is now a finalist for a national award. Well done and good luck to all of you!

2009 State Champions

Congratulations to Taylor Ibera, 2009 HHSAA Hall of Honor Inductee and 4-time Girls Judo State Champion in the 98-pound weight class and this year's State Shot Put Champion in Girls Track & Field, Junitta Fonoti, younger sister of UH Warrior football player and FHS alum John Fonoti!

Big Ups to the undefeated Govs Surf Team, placing #1 overall at their State Championships with the Body Boarders crowned champions in that category!

Enrollment - New Students

Registrations Daily: 7:15 AM - 11:00 AM only
Students not currently enrolled in a Kalihi Middle School must meet the following requirements:
  1. Parent/Student must provide evidence they reside in the Farrington Complex Area, e.g., 2 utility bills with name and address.
  2. Bring the previous releasing school documents.
  3. Complete medical records: physical exam, TB clearance, immunizations
    (DTP, Polio, MMR-Measles/Mumps/Rubella, Varicella-Chicken Pox, Hepatitis B)
  4. Birth Certificate if new to Hawaii schools.

Transcript Requests
  1. Complete A Transcript Request Form
    Available in Registrar's Office, Room A134 (next to Business Office), during normal business hours or download a copy.
  2. Charge per transcript: $1.00, Same Day Service: $5.00
Click here for details.

Note: All transcripts for those from the Classes of 1983 and earlier are only available through the Special Services Section of the Honolulu District Office. Please call 808-733-4940 to request documents.
